Transaction 51b4179433191d48dff277ff31f9436eeb3566f57288789fb4ab52bfcf21c5f9
1 Input
1 Output
-
51b4179433191d48dff277ff31f9436eeb3566f57288789fb4ab52bfcf21c5f9:0
- value
- 12510866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 84f6abebaaa6930a52658e78431f3397ac43b9d5 OP_EQUAL
- address
- 3Dp4cuWZK6VrPfVMjt2bPGgcagBgeEX8H3